Impact of a Psychological Biofeedback-Relaxation Intervention on Clinical, Physical and Psychological Outcomes in Patients With Heart Failure

Completed · Phase 2 · Has a placebo group

Conditions studied: Heart Failure

In brief

The purpose of this study is to determine the effect of biofeedback-relaxation combined with cognitive behavioral therapy on clinical, physical and psychological outcomes in patients with heart failure.
